Self-determination in the context of independent living refers to the ability of individuals to make choices and decisions about their own lives. This concept emphasizes personal autonomy and the right to choose one’s own path, which is crucial for individuals, especially those with disabilities. When people exercise self-determination, they take control of their own lives, which can include decisions about where to live, how to spend their time, and what kind of support they want.

This empowerment leads to greater satisfaction and a sense of purpose, as individuals are able to pursue their goals and aspirations in ways that reflect their values and preferences. In independent living programs, fostering self-determination is essential as it aligns with the broader goals of promoting independence, self-advocacy, and personal responsibility.
